Abstract

Sugar production in Indonesia is currently unable to meet domestic needs, even though the potential demand for domestic sugar is still relatively high. Therefore, targeted efforts are needed to predict the decline in sugar production. One of the efforts in that direction is to optimize sugarcane production of HGU Djengkol PT Perkebunaan Nusantara X. This research aims to maximize income and increase sugarcane production by optimizing the area per crop category/ This research was carried out at HGU Djengkol PT Perkebunan Nusantara X. This research will take place from October 2023 to November 2023. The data collected is in the form of secondary data, namely sugarcane production data and income for the 2022 growing season, climate/weather data, and area per crop category. The data analysis method used is Linear Programming using POM software for Windows. The results showed that optimization of the broad composition per plant category can increase the income of HGU Djengkol by 107%, with actual income of Rp. 26,974,475,108, - after being optimized to Rp. 28,817,240,000,-, to get maximum income, by eliminating the category of ratoon 2 plants with a combination of area per category of plants Pure PC 30%, PC BR, 5%, RT 1 35% and Lahan Bero 30%. can increase HGU Djengkol sugarcane production by 102% with actual sugarcane production of 100,488 tons after being optimized to 102,432 tons.
